Tehonsäätökomponenteissa
Tehonsäätökomponenteissa refers to components used for controlling electrical power within a system. These components play a crucial role in regulating the flow of electricity to ensure devices operate efficiently and safely. Common examples include resistors, transistors, diodes, and integrated circuits designed for power management. Resistors limit current, while transistors act as switches or amplifiers to control voltage and current levels. Diodes allow current to flow in one direction, often used for rectification. Integrated circuits offer more complex power control functions, such as voltage regulation, battery charging, and power sequencing. The selection of appropriate tehonsäätökomponentit depends on factors like the required power output, voltage levels, operating temperature, and desired efficiency. Properly designed power control circuits are essential for the performance and longevity of electronic devices.
